Smart Weather Condition Sensors



Smart weather condition sensors have actually reinvented the effectiveness of modern watering systems by readjusting watering schedules based upon real-time environmental information. These sensing units keep track of variables such as temperature, moisture, wind rate, and solar radiation, permitting systems to respond dynamically to changing weather. By integrating this information, smart sensing units can enhance water usage, lowering waste and making sure that landscapes receive the ideal amount of moisture. This innovation not only preserves water however also promotes much healthier plant growth by stopping overwatering or underwatering. In addition, the automation offered by wise climate sensing units enhances individual comfort, as home owners and landscaping companies can rely upon specific watering routines without manual intervention. Overall, these advancements represent a substantial advancement in lasting watering practices.

Dirt Wetness Sensors



Dirt moisture sensors play a necessary duty in modern irrigation systems, supplying real-time information that boosts water efficiency. These devices determine the volumetric water material in the dirt, permitting specific assessments of moisture levels. By integrating soil wetness sensors into irrigation systems, individuals can prevent overwatering or underwatering, eventually advertising much healthier plant development and preserving water resources.The sensing units transmit information to controllers, which can adjust sprinkling schedules based upon current soil problems. This data-driven strategy lessens water waste and assurances that plants receive the ideal quantity of dampness. What Is the Lifespan of Modern Lawn Sprinkler Parts?





The lifespan of modern-day lawn sprinkler system components commonly varies from 5 to 20 years, depending upon the materials used, maintenance techniques, and ecological conditions. Regular maintenance can substantially enhance longevity and performance over time.
